#21608d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#21608d is composed of 12.9% red, 37.6%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.6% cyan, 31.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 205 degrees, a saturation of 62.1% and a lightness of 34.1%. #21608d color hex could be obtained by blending #42c0ff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#21608d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03090e is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#21608d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575757 is the less saturated color, while #0664a8 is the most saturated one.
